
n. 資料程式;文件處理機;[計] 文件編制程式
"documentor"是英語中一個專業術語,主要指代軟件開發領域中負責編寫技術文檔的專業人員或自動化工具。該詞由"document"(文檔)加後綴"-or"構成,主要包含三層含義:
技術文檔工程師
在微軟技術文檔規範中,documentor特指負責編寫API參考文檔、SDK使用手冊的專業技術寫作者。這類人員需要同時具備編程能力和技術傳播學知識,負責将開發者的代碼注釋轉化為結構化文檔。
自動化文檔工具
根據W3C技術标準,該詞也指代Doxygen、Sphinx等文檔生成系統。這類工具能通過掃描源代碼中的特殊注釋标記(如JavaDoc、XML注釋),自動生成API參考手冊和類關系圖。
開源社區角色
GitHub官方指南将documentor定義為開源項目中的特殊貢獻者角色,主要負責維護項目的README文件、貢獻者指南和版本更新日志。優秀的documentor需要平衡技術準确性與讀者友好性,例如Python社區的PSF文檔工作組就設立了該專職崗位。
該術語在ISO/IEC/IEEE 26515國際标準中被規範為"軟件文檔編制者",強調其職責涵蓋需求文檔、設計文檔、用戶手冊的全生命周期管理。隨着DevOps和敏捷開發模式的普及,自動化文檔工具已成為GitLab CI/CD流水線中的标準組件。
“documentor”的含義可以從以下三個方面進行解釋:
基礎定義
作為名詞,其核心含義是“文件編制程式”或“記錄器”(源自詞典解釋),讀音為英式 [ˈdɒkjʊməntə],美式 [ˈdɑːkjʊməntər]。該詞是“document”的派生詞,後者指文件、公文或記錄行為。
編程工具屬性
在軟件開發領域,Documentor 是一種自動化文檔生成工具,例如通過解析代碼注釋生成結構化文檔。規範化的注釋格式通常以 /** ... */
包裹,并需遵循特定語法(如空格、參數标注等)。
應用場景擴展
注意:具體功能可能因不同工具或平台而異,需結合實際使用場景進一步确認。
footthe Ming Tombscurtsypass the timeeludedefalcatingENGfawninghabitedhorseyslawstyapple vinegarauld lang synecorridors of powerdefault riskgate valvehave been aroundmesh pointmini skirtregulating deviceappointiveArminianismcaravelcharwomanchickenhearteddichogamydiskfaxfragilocytosisichnofossil